Titanium Alloy Deep Hole Thread Processing Technology
It is quite difficult to process deep hole threads on special material parts.For example, deep hole tapping on a titanium alloy part can be very challenging.If the scraping effect caused by a damaged tap on a nearly completed part results in the part being scrapped, it is very uneconomical.Therefore, in order to avoid scraping, it is required to use the correct cutting tools and tapping techniques

Main characteristics and uses of titanium materials
The difference between industrial pure titanium and chemical pure titanium is that it contains more oxygen, nitrogen, carbon, and various other journal elements(such as iron, silicon, etc.), and is essentially a low alloy content titanium alloy.Compared with chemically pure titanium, its strength is greatly improved due to its high content of magazine elements, and its mechanical and chemical properties are similar to those of stainless steel(although compared to titanium alloys, its strength is still lower)

Top Ten Properties of Titanium
Titanium is a very active metal with a low equilibrium potential and a high tendency for thermodynamic corrosion in the medium.But in fact, titanium is very stable in many media, such as oxidizing, neutral, and weakly reducing media, which are corrosion-resistant.This is because titanium and oxygen have a great affinity.In air or oxygen containing media, a dense, adhesive, and inert oxide film is formed on the surface of titanium, protecting the titanium substrate from corrosion
